I have a no cold callers notice on my door given to me by a policeman a few years ago.
It states - you are requested to leave this property. Failure to do so could be a criminal offence. Uninvited callers will be reported to the police.
Consumer Protection from Unfair Trading Regs 2008
I've had JWs once since having this sign and they said they didn't think it applied to religious groups. I said it especially applies to religious groups and shut the door.
